As automobiles turned additional well known, the demand from customers for smoother and even more dependable gearboxes brought about the development of synchronized guide transmissions from the 1920s and 1930s.

The overall Motors Hydra-Matic turned the very first mass-created automatic transmission adhering to its introduction in 1939 (1940 product calendar year). Out there as a possibility in autos including the Oldsmobile Series 60 and Cadillac Sixty Distinctive, the Hydra-Matic blended a fluid coupling with a few hydraulically managed planetary gearsets to supply 4 forward speeds moreover reverse. The transmission was sensitive to engine throttle situation and highway speed, producing thoroughly automatic up- and down-shifting that diverse according to functioning ailments. Features on the Hydra-Matic incorporated a large distribute of ratios (letting equally excellent acceleration in initially gear and cruising at lower engine velocity in top rated gear) as well as the fluid coupling handling only a percentage of the engine's torque in the top two gears (expanding gasoline economy in People gears, just like a lock-up torque converter).
